Well done and congratulations to Bandon who won the Micheal Holland Cup for the first time yesterday in Kilbrittain. Bandon lead from the start and did all the damage in the first half, a half they dominated scoring 1-12 to Kilbrittain's 0-5 during the first half. The goal with eight minutes left in the half put them up 1-10 to 0-3 and left Kilbrittain with a mountain to climb. Kilbrittain restored some pride in themselves in the second half as they were a different team to that of the first. Despite the turnaround, a much needed goal never arrived and Bandon kept their scoreboard ticking over with five second half points to win 1-17 to 0-12. Bandon captain Donagh Lucey accepted the cup from Aaron Holland and John Corcoran, chairman of the West Cork Board.
